Danish top-politician wants to brand the Øresund Region
Frank Jensen from Socialdemokraterne in Copenhagen wishes streamline the branding of the Øresund Region in a common, international minded marketing organization.
Frank Jensen is up for the position as Mayor of Copenhagen if his party, Socialdemokraterne, wins the municipality election in mid November this year. A main focus of his is the need for a common marketing strategy for the Øresund Region. This would according to Frank Jensen encompass collaboration between the Danish and Swedish part of the region around conferences, because Copenhagen alone does not have the capacity to host the largest events.
An example is the up-coming Climate Conference in December where Denmark collaborates with the Swedish side of the Øresund Region regarding housing and transportation. Furthermore, Frank Jensen wishes and expects a common marketing strategy to help companies establish across the Sound.
